Transaction 514668feec74f97166f4ddf538e0670f3106f43d487a14a5e936e87f15114cbd
1 Input
1 Output
-
514668feec74f97166f4ddf538e0670f3106f43d487a14a5e936e87f15114cbd:0
- value
- 1204025
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d6335ecfd76032bb7abc8f00b963e9098170c99
- address
- bc1qp43ntm8awcpjhdatercqh937jzvpwrye427mnp